    Smile Guy surprised my mom and I driving around yesterday

    So mom and I were driving around and down one dead end street on the outskirts of town I stopped to pick up a treadmill. As I was loading it a guy come running down the drive and said I got some more stuff for ya. Huh? I told him he must know my truck? turns out, his brother lives a few houses down and told him I usually come around about 6:00, 6:30 every Sunday- I must have picked stuff up from him before (the brother). Now, this street, the houses sit kinda far back (out in the country) and it looks like nobody is ever home and I rarely see anyone out but they must notice me! He says he put his stuff out early for me and was watching for me to come around, told me to back in the drive. Alrighty! Backed up and he gave me a dehumidifier, an air tank, an old gas furnace and some old style cast iron yard tools!!! Score!! Now, how nice was that? He says they don't get much traffic on that street so my cruising it every Sunday got me noticed. He said if he has any more stuff he'd save it for me. I just thought that was the coolest darned thing and drove away kinda in shock, lol. That also tells me i hav e the monopoly on that area of town. I think it was his brother I picked up a shoe box of copper from last week that netted me $60.00!! Redid the pipes in his house and that sucker was heavy, it had about 10 lbs of brass I cut off the pipes and got paid for that on top of the $60 box of copper. People can be so nice sometimes when you least expect it!
